Take a sneak peek at the new art exhibition at the Piece Hall

'People Play' by Alice Irwin will be on show from February 28 to June 1 2020.

The show features nine weird and wonderful humanoid sculptures that reference Halifax's textile heritage. It has been commissioned by The Piece Hall Trust in partnership with The Artworks, Arts Charity Dean Clough and Yorkshire Sculpture Park and funded by Arts Council England through its National Lottery Project Grants programme.
